Scottie Piersel: Sandblasted Pot

Product Number: 002-228-0007

While Scottie Piersel is probably best known for her work with pencil shanked pieces, the Kansas City based carver is no stranger to shape chart classics. And honestly, as much as I like her lithe signature works, there's some very comforting about the pieces she produces with a bit more muscularity. Broad and quite generous of briar around the chamber walls, it's a very solid rendition of the Pot that gives the bowl some extra height without crossing into Billiard territory by making the shank particularly stout. Finished in a ruby red stain over a sandblast so wild I'm genuinely surprised that it's briar and not strawberry wood, it's paired to a vulcanite stem of swirled Payne's Grey and inky black.

Measurements
& Other Details

  • Length: 131.62mm
  • Weight: 50.00g
  • Bowl Height: 40.40mm
  • Chamber Depth: 28.74mm
  • Chamber Diameter: 19.84mm
  • Outside Diameter: 39.68mm
  • Stem Material: Vulcanite
  • Filter: None
  • Shape: Pot
  • Finish: Sandblast
  • Material: Briar
  • Country: United States
